πŸ“‘ WWBOTA National Coordinator Manager

πŸ“₯ CSV Import / Export

πŸ—ΊοΈ Bunker Map View

πŸ”΅ Blue clusters: Existing master list bunkers from API
🟑 Yellow markers: Pending proposals from database



⚠️ Proximity Warning

The following bunker(s) are within 500m of your proposed location:

    Select a scheme
    Master Bunkers 0



    πŸ“š Help & User Guide

    Everything you need to know about managing WWBOTA bunker proposals

    🎯 What is this tool for? β–Ό

    The WWBOTA National Coordinator Manager is a professional tool designed for national coordinators to:

    • Review and manage bunker proposals submitted for their country/scheme
    • Add new bunkers with precise GPS coordinates using an interactive map
    • Prevent duplicates with automatic proximity detection
    • Track submissions with status monitoring (pending, added to master list
    • Import/Export CSV for bulk operations and backups
    βž• How do I add a new bunker? Step by Step β–Ό

    Step 1: Open the Add Bunker Tab

    Click the "βž• Add New Bunker" button in the navigation bar.

    Step 2: Select Your Scheme

    Choose the appropriate scheme from the dropdown. The system will remember your last selection.

    • For UKBOTA, a second dropdown appears to select the UK prefix (B/G-, B/GM-, B/GW-, B/GI-, B/GU-, B/GJ-, B/GD-)
    • The system defaults to B/G- and remembers your last UK prefix choice

    Step 3: Smart Reference Generation

    The reference system automatically:

    • ✨ Suggests the next available number based on existing bunkers and proposals
    • πŸ” Validates in real-time that your 4-digit number is unique
    • βœ… Shows green checkmark when reference is available
    • ❌ Shows red error if reference already exists

    Format: Enter exactly 4 digits with leading zeros (e.g., 0001, 0042, 1234)

    Step 4: Enter Bunker Details

    1. Bunker Name: Provide a descriptive name
    2. Bunker Type: Select from Cold War, WWII, WWI, Nuclear, Military, Government, or Other

    Step 5: Set Location on Map

    1. Click anywhere on the map to place an orange pin (cursor changes to crosshair)
    2. Drag the pin to fine-tune the exact position
    3. Coordinates and Maidenhead locator update automatically
    4. Blue clustered markers show existing bunkers from the API master list
    5. Yellow markers show pending proposals

    Step 6: Check for Duplicates

    If any bunkers are within 500m, you'll see:

    • ⚠️ Yellow warning banner above the form
    • πŸ“Š Distance list showing exact separation
    • 🟠 Orange circle showing activation radius on map

    Step 7: Submit

    Click "βœ… Submit". The proposal will appear in the Proposals tab with "Pending" status.

    πŸ“₯ How do CSV Import/Export work? Bulk Ops β–Ό

    Exporting to CSV

    1. Go to the "View Proposals" tab
    2. Click "πŸ“€ Export to CSV"
    3. A CSV file downloads with all proposals including ID, user info, coordinates, and status
    4. Use for backups, Excel analysis, or sharing with other coordinators

    Importing from CSV

    Required Column Order (must be exact):

    scheme, reference, name, type, latitude, longitude, locator
    1. Prepare your CSV file with the 7 columns in the exact order above
    2. First row must be the header row (will be skipped)
    3. Click "πŸ“ Import from CSV" in the View Proposals tab
    4. Select your CSV file
    5. The system validates and imports all bunkers
    6. Success message shows how many were imported (e.g., "βœ… 15 bunkers imported successfully!")

    CSV Format Requirements

    Column Description Example
    scheme Scheme code UKBOTA, 9ABOTA, FBOTA
    reference Full bunker reference B/G-0001, B/F-0042
    name Bunker name Churchill War Rooms
    type Bunker type WWII, Cold War, Nuclear
    latitude Decimal latitude 51.5034
    longitude Decimal longitude -0.1276
    locator Maidenhead (6 chars) IO91wm

    Complete CSV Example

    scheme,reference,name,type,latitude,longitude,locator UKBOTA,B/G-0001,Churchill War Rooms,WWII,51.5034,-0.1276,IO91wm UKBOTA,B/GM-0001,Scottish Bunker,Cold War,55.9533,-3.1883,IO85wx 9ABOTA,B/9A-0001,Malta Test Bunker,Nuclear,35.8989,14.5146,JM75vv FBOTA,B/F-0042,French Command Post,Military,48.8566,2.3522,JN18eu

    Important Notes

    • βœ… First row MUST be the header row (it gets skipped)
    • βœ… All 7 columns are required in exact order
    • βœ… Each row must have at least 7 comma-separated values
    • βœ… Imported bunkers default to "Pending" status
    • βœ… Imports are attributed to the current logged-in user (or "Guest" if public access enabled)
    • ⚠️ System does NOT check for duplicate references during import - use the smart reference system when adding manually
    βš™οΈ Managing Proposals (Admin Functions) β–Ό

    Changing Status

    Administrators can change proposal status:

    • Click the status dropdown in the Actions column
    • Select: Pending, Added
    • Status updates immediately

    Deleting Proposals

    Administrators can delete incorrect or duplicate submissions:

    • Click the "πŸ—‘οΈ Delete" button
    • Confirm the deletion
    • Proposal is permanently removed

    Coordinator View

    National Coordinators (non-admin) can:

    • View all proposals
    • Submit new bunker proposals
    • Export data to CSV
    • Cannot change status or delete (admin only)
    πŸ—ΊοΈ What's the difference between View Map and Add Bunker map? β–Ό

    View Map (Read-Only)

    Accessible via the "πŸ—ΊοΈ View Map" button, this is a read-only map for browsing and reviewing bunker locations:

    • βœ… View all current bunkers (blue clusters)
    • βœ… View all pending proposals (yellow markers)
    • βœ… Toggle between street and satellite view
    • βœ… Show/hide API bunkers and proposals
    • ❌ Cannot place pins or submit proposals
    • ❌ No editing or interaction

    Add Bunker Map (Interactive)

    Accessible via the "βž• Add New Bunker" button, this is the full interactive map:

    • βœ… Click to place orange pin
    • βœ… Drag pin to adjust position
    • βœ… Auto-fills coordinates and Maidenhead locator
    • βœ… Shows proximity warnings for nearby bunkers
    • βœ… Displays activation radius circle
    • βœ… Submit new bunker proposals

    Use Case: Use View Map when you just want to browse locations without accidentally placing pins. Use Add Bunker map when you're actively submitting new proposals.

    🌍 What does the Public Access toggle do? Admin Only β–Ό

    The "🌍 Public Access" toggle (top right corner, admin only) controls who can access this tool and submit bunker proposals.

    When DISABLED (default):

    • πŸ”’ Only National Coordinators and Administrators can access the tool
    • πŸ”’ Only these users can submit bunker proposals
    • πŸ”’ Non-logged-in users see "Access Restricted" message

    When ENABLED:

    • 🌐 Anyone can access the tool (even non-logged-in guests)
    • 🌐 Anyone can submit bunker proposals
    • 🌐 Anyone can upload CSV files
    • 🌐 Guest submissions are labeled as "Guest User"
    • ⚠️ All submissions still default to "Pending" status
    • ⚠️ Only admins can approve/reject/delete proposals

    Recommended Use:

    Enable public access when:

    • Running a community campaign to collect bunker locations
    • Allowing club members to submit proposals without WordPress accounts
    • Crowdsourcing bunker data from the public

    Security Note: All public submissions require admin approval before being added to the official database. The tool remains secure even with public access enabled.

    πŸ’Ύ Does the system remember my preferences? β–Ό

    Yes! The system uses your browser's local storage to remember:

    • βœ… Last selected scheme - Automatically selected next time you add a bunker
    • βœ… Last UK prefix (for UKBOTA) - Defaults to your last choice (B/G-, B/GM-, etc.)

    How it works: When you select a scheme, it's saved to your browser. The next time you visit the Add Bunker tab, your last scheme is pre-selected, saving you time.

    Privacy: These preferences are stored only in your browser and are never sent to the server.